To start excavation you will need utility location inquiries and permission to start excavation.

Safe-to-dig.com -service is a tool to locate cables/ducts location. Permission to start excavating is needed from the landowner. (common area licences are usually granted by municipality/city and on road area usually by road area owner).

Note, that you will usually get cable information about private property's from the property owner.

Note that the service does not necessarily contain all network owners data from area
Ie. Telematics and traffic control cable data is in many places inadequate.
Also many official networks data is in many places inadequate.
Also note possible water/sewer or fibrenetwork cables existence at excavation area
Note! Planned cable might be recently installed.
